The Forest of Arden, a place where Duke Senior and his cohorts attempt to recreate "the golden world," a counter-culture with its own values, ideals, art, and music. Sounds like the youthful exuberance of the 60's to me. Rock concert scaffolding, rear screen projections, vibrant colors, and the music and images of 1967 provided a setting for this production of Shakespeare's, As You Like It.

The set and props budget was set at $2500. The build overlapped the build of 2 operas. The construction crew consisted of the TD and 6 undergraduate students. The same shop crew was responsible for the opera build. Total shop time was 3 weeks.

The rental scaffolding provided the structure and support for the upper levels and towers. The lower platform, all decking, and all step units were constructed. The structure of the step units and the lower platform was fabricated from steal tube.

Projections used two 15' wide by 30 ' tall rear screen projection surfaces and 6 Kodak 35mm projectors with wide angle lenses. There were 124 slide changes controlled by a programmable multi-projector slide controller.
